Log:
  MFC r221712:
    Since r117657, bge(4) does not enable buffer manager for BCM5705 or
    newer controllers.  However, all data sheet I have access has no
    indication that buffer manager should not be touched on these
    controllers.  It seems the buffer manager always runs on BCM5705 or
    newer controllers. Some controller(e.g. BCM5719) needs other buffer
    manager configuration so driver should enable buffer manager for
    all controllers.  Both Linux and OpenBSD/NetBSD use the same
    approach.
    This change polls enable bit of block to know whether specified
    block was really stopped as well as enabling buffer manager for all
    controllers in driver initialization.
  
    Obtained from:	NetBSD

Modified: stable/8/sys/dev/bge/if_bge.c
==============================================================================
--- stable/8/sys/dev/bge/if_bge.c	Fri May 27 18:40:31 2011	(r222368)
+++ stable/8/sys/dev/bge/if_bge.c	Fri May 27 18:46:24 2011	(r222369)
@@ -403,6 +403,7 @@ static void bge_start(struct ifnet *);
 static int bge_ioctl(struct ifnet *, u_long, caddr_t);
 static void bge_init_locked(struct bge_softc *);
 static void bge_init(void *);
+static void bge_stop_block(struct bge_softc *, bus_size_t, uint32_t);
 static void bge_stop(struct bge_softc *);
 static void bge_watchdog(struct bge_softc *);
 static int bge_shutdown(device_t);
@@ -1593,22 +1594,19 @@ bge_blockinit(struct bge_softc *sc)
 	CSR_WRITE_4(sc, BGE_BMAN_DMA_DESCPOOL_HIWAT, 10);
 
 	/* Enable buffer manager */
-	if (!(BGE_IS_5705_PLUS(sc))) {
-		CSR_WRITE_4(sc, BGE_BMAN_MODE,
-		    BGE_BMANMODE_ENABLE | BGE_BMANMODE_LOMBUF_ATTN);
+	CSR_WRITE_4(sc, BGE_BMAN_MODE,
+	    BGE_BMANMODE_ENABLE | BGE_BMANMODE_LOMBUF_ATTN);
 
-		/* Poll for buffer manager start indication */
-		for (i = 0; i < BGE_TIMEOUT; i++) {
-			DELAY(10);
-			if (CSR_READ_4(sc, BGE_BMAN_MODE) & BGE_BMANMODE_ENABLE)
-				break;
-		}
+	/* Poll for buffer manager start indication */
+	for (i = 0; i < BGE_TIMEOUT; i++) {
+		DELAY(10);
+		if (CSR_READ_4(sc, BGE_BMAN_MODE) & BGE_BMANMODE_ENABLE)
+			break;
+	}
 
-		if (i == BGE_TIMEOUT) {
-			device_printf(sc->bge_dev,
-			    "buffer manager failed to start\n");
-			return (ENXIO);
-		}
+	if (i == BGE_TIMEOUT) {
+		device_printf(sc->bge_dev, "buffer manager failed to start\n");
+		return (ENXIO);
 	}

@@ -5137,6 +5135,20 @@ bge_watchdog(struct bge_softc *sc)
 	ifp->if_oerrors++;
 }
 
+static void
+bge_stop_block(struct bge_softc *sc, bus_size_t reg, uint32_t bit)
+{
+	int i;
+
+	BGE_CLRBIT(sc, reg, bit);
+
+	for (i = 0; i < BGE_TIMEOUT; i++) {
+		if ((CSR_READ_4(sc, reg) & bit) == 0)
+			return;
+		DELAY(100);
+        }
+}
+
 /*
  * Stop the adapter and free any mbufs allocated to the
  * RX and TX lists.
@@ -5165,35 +5177,36 @@ bge_stop(struct bge_softc *sc)
 	/*
 	 * Disable all of the receiver blocks.
 	 */
-	BGE_CLRBIT(sc, BGE_RX_MODE, BGE_RXM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RBDI_MODE, BGE_RBDIM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RXLP_MODE, BGE_RXLPMODE_ENABLE);
-	if (!(BGE_IS_5705_PLUS(sc)))
-		BGE_CLRBIT(sc, BGE_RXLS_MODE, BGE_RXLSM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RDBDI_MODE, BGE_RBDIM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RDC_MODE, BGE_RDCM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RBDC_MODE, BGE_RBDCMODE_ENABLE);
+	bge_stop_block(sc, BGE_RX_MODE, BGE_RXMODE_ENABLE);
+	bge_stop_block(sc, BGE_RBDI_MODE, BGE_RBDIMODE_ENABLE);
+	bge_stop_block(sc, BGE_RXLP_MODE, BGE_RXLPMODE_ENABLE);
+	if (BGE_IS_5700_FAMILY(sc))
+		bge_stop_block(sc, BGE_RXLS_MODE, BGE_RXLSMODE_ENABLE);
+	bge_stop_block(sc, BGE_RDBDI_MODE, BGE_RBDIMODE_ENABLE);
+	bge_stop_block(sc, BGE_RDC_MODE, BGE_RDCMODE_ENABLE);
+	bge_stop_block(sc, BGE_RBDC_MODE, BGE_RBDCMODE_ENABLE);
 
 	/*
 	 * Disable all of the transmit blocks.
 	 */
-	BGE_CLRBIT(sc, BGE_SRS_MODE, BGE_SRSM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_SBDI_MODE, BGE_SBDIM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_SDI_MODE, BGE_SDIM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_RDMA_MODE, BGE_RDMAM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_SDC_MODE, BGE_SDCMODE_ENABLE);
-	if (!(BGE_IS_5705_PLUS(sc)))
-		BGE_CLRBIT(sc, BGE_DMAC_MODE, BGE_DMACM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_SBDC_MODE, BGE_SBDCMODE_ENABLE);
+	bge_stop_block(sc, BGE_SRS_MODE, BGE_SRSMODE_ENABLE);
+	bge_stop_block(sc, BGE_SBDI_MODE, BGE_SBDIMODE_ENABLE);
+	bge_stop_block(sc, BGE_SDI_MODE, BGE_SDIMODE_ENABLE);
+	bge_stop_block(sc, BGE_RDMA_MODE, BGE_RDMAMODE_ENABLE);
+	bge_stop_block(sc, BGE_SDC_MODE, BGE_SDCMODE_ENABLE);
+	if (BGE_IS_5700_FAMILY(sc))
+		bge_stop_block(sc, BGE_DMAC_MODE, BGE_DMACMODE_ENABLE);
+	bge_stop_block(sc, BGE_SBDC_MODE, BGE_SBDCMODE_ENABLE);
 
 	/*
 	 * Shut down all of the memory managers and related
 	 * state machines.
 	 */
-	BGE_CLRBIT(sc, BGE_HCC_MODE, BGE_HCCMODE_ENABLE);
-	BGE_CLRBIT(sc, BGE_WDMA_MODE, BGE_WDMAMODE_ENABLE);
-	if (!(BGE_IS_5705_PLUS(sc)))
-		BGE_CLRBIT(sc, BGE_MBCF_MODE, BGE_MBCFMODE_ENABLE);
+	bge_stop_block(sc, BGE_HCC_MODE, BGE_HCCMODE_ENABLE);
+	bge_stop_block(sc, BGE_WDMA_MODE, BGE_WDMAMODE_ENABLE);
+	if (BGE_IS_5700_FAMILY(sc))
+		bge_stop_block(sc, BGE_MBCF_MODE, BGE_MBCFMODE_ENABLE);
+
 	CSR_WRITE_4(sc, BGE_FTQ_RESET, 0xFFFFFFFF);
 	CSR_WRITE_4(sc, BGE_FTQ_RESET, 0);
